Mario Lopez was born in San Diego, Calif. Although best known for his role as Slater in Saved by the Bell, Lopez is a rising star in film and TV who wears many hats as an entertainer. He recently co-produced and starred in the independent film The Courier, and he co-hosts The Other Half with Dick Clark, Danny Bonaduce and Dorian Gregory. Lopez has also been seen in Pacific Blue as police officer Bobby Cruz and he portrayed diver Greg Louganis in the TV movie Breaking the Surface: The Greg Louganis Story. Lopez's first professional role was as the younger brother in the series A.K.A. Pablo. |

Celebrity Judges No talent show is complete without a panel of celebrity judges and Pet Star is no exception. Three judges will choose the top animal acts from each show. The studio audience then picks the overall winner who will take home $2,500 and a chance to compete in the final showdown this summer for the grand prize of $25,000.
